About Ravensmoor

Ravensmoor’s character is shaped by the broad, flat Cheshire plain stretching out around it. It lies 3.7 km west-south-west of Nantwich (from Nantwich: bearing 239°T, OS grid SJ 620 506), and is situated north-north-east of Wrenbury Heath village.
